文章詳情頁
sql語句如何按or排序取出記錄
瀏覽:144日期:2022-06-09 14:31:46
問題描述
比如這個相關文章語句:
SELECT * FROM zbp_post WHERE log_Type = '0' AND log_Status = '0' AND ((1 = 1) AND ( log_Tag LIKE '%{155}%' OR log_Tag LIKE '%{3}%' OR log_Tag LIKE '%{8}%' ) ) LIMIT 10 OFFSET 0
我想先取出標簽為155的,然后標簽為3,再后為8
但是這個語句出來的結果是亂的.不是我想要的結果
如何才能取出我想要的排序結果,謝謝!
問題解答
回答1:zbp_post這張表里應該有個排序的字段,你找下。加到limit語句前,order by 字段名 +desc(從大到小排序)或asc(從小到大排序)
相關文章:
1. docker容器呢SSH為什么連不通呢?2. docker網絡端口映射,沒有方便點的操作方法么?3. nignx - docker內nginx 80端口被占用4. angular.js - angular內容過長展開收起效果5. css - chrome瀏覽器input記錄上次cookie信息后,有個黃色背景~如何去除!6. docker綁定了nginx端口 外部訪問不到7. docker images顯示的鏡像過多,狗眼被亮瞎了,怎么辦?8. macos - mac下docker如何設置代理9. php - 第三方支付平臺在很短時間內多次異步通知,訂單多次確認收款10. 前端 - ng-view不能加載進模板
排行榜
